Louisiana-Pacific Corporation (LP Building Solutions) is a leading provider of high-performance building solutions that meet the demands of builders, remodelers, and homeowners worldwide. We manufacture engineered wood building products that include an extensive offering of innovative and dependable building materials and accessories. LP’s values-driven culture creates an environment where talented and hardworking people thrive in an ethical, inclusive, challenging, and rewarding place to work. Since our founding in 1972, we’ve developed careers and provided advancement opportunities in the building products industry. Headquartered in Nashville, Tennessee, LP operates more than 20 facilities across North and South America. For more information, visit LPCorp.com.

Job Purpose

Responsible for either implementing or managing all HR policies/procedures and programs at the assigned facilities or managing corporate HR Programs. As a key member of the plant business team(s) or corporate HR team, ensures functional HR objectives are met.

In this position you will have the opportunity to:

  • Provide management-level consultation and services regarding HR operations, programs, systems, employee/labor relations, and compliance issues. 
  • Support HR Directors in the design, communication, and execution of strategic HR solutions to address issues and/or improve HR processes and systems.
  • Train, develop, coach, and mentor Plant Managers, Plant HR Managers, and Plant Management Teams as needed.
  • Responsible for support, training, and enforcement of all corporate programs and compliance activities.
  • Conduct and/or support investigations for LP Confidential calls, employee concerns, complaints, and other issues. 
  • Identify legal requirements and government reporting regulations affecting Human Resources functions. Ensure personnel decisions, policies, procedures, and reporting requirements comply with regulatory requirements and LP core values.
  • Ensure effective new hire orientation, education, and training for employees. Ensure timely and consistent delivery of training programs. 
  • Supervise activities of HR business support or generalist staff 
  • Ensure employee records, payroll documents, Performance Reviews, Performance and Action Plans, Corrective Action Reports, and other documents are properly prepared and processed as needed. 
  • Maintain effective working relationships with the union and adequately administer the agreement. Interpret, manage, and consult on grievance and arbitration. Assist, as necessary, with contract negotiations. Administer hourly compensation in compliance with the agreement and governmental requirements.
  • May manage programs at a corporate level, such as relocation, background screens, substance abuse, etc.
  • May provide oversight of affirmative action plan completion and support for onsite audits.
  • May manage workforce planning to include job postings and recruitment for site staffing needs. 
  • Manage and administer compensation and performance management programs to ensure fair and consistent treatment of all employees.
  • Maintain confidentiality in all areas of responsibility.
  • May administer hourly and salaried benefits programs at the plant site.
  • Perform all duties in accordance with environmental and safety rules and regulations. Perform other duties as necessary.
